THIS DIAMOND ROLE IS A RARE OPPORTUNITYDo you have a strong work ethic and an enthusiastic attitude tojoin our amazing Marine Operations team?If so we would like to hear from you!You will require a Marine Engineer Class 3 to be considered for this role.We encourage you to apply!About the roleThe position of Chief Engineer is an integral part of the SeaLink South Australia's Marine Operations crew. The primary function of this role is the safe and efficient operation of Company vessel engines and mechanical systems. This will include working as part of a team, whilst maintaining excellence in safety and reliability at all times.The Chief Engineer is expected to meet and exceed key performance indicators, whilst displaying a high level of work ethics. This position requires interpersonal and organisational skills, and effective written and verbal communication abilities are essential. The Chief Engineer is responsible for overseeing the Engineers work practices, standards and performance, and to assist with deck loading operations. A sound knowledge of the vessels is essential to all aspects of this role.Currently, the Chief Engineer works 7 days on, 7 days off and at times outside of these hours during periods of annual slipping and maintenance requirements.
